The Origins of Gambling
The practice of gambling can be traced back thousands of years, with evidence found in ancient civilizations such as Mesopotamia, China, and Egypt. These early cultures engaged in various games of chance, often utilizing dice made from bones or other materials. As these societies evolved, so did their methods of wagering, leading to more complex games and the establishment of betting as a popular pastime. In ancient China, around 2300 BC, the earliest forms of gambling emerged through games like Keno and the use of dice. Meanwhile, the Romans popularized betting on gladiatorial contests and chariot races. These activities laid the groundwork for the casino concept, where individuals could gather to engage in games and place wagers collectively.
The Emergence of Formal Gambling Houses
The first recognized gambling houses appeared in the 17th century, primarily in Italy. The term «casino» itself derives from the Italian word for «little house.» These establishments were initially private clubs for the aristocracy, where games like baccarat and chemin de fer were played. They provided an atmosphere of exclusivity and luxury, attracting wealthy patrons seeking entertainment and the thrill of chance.
As gambling houses became more popular, they spread across Europe, notably to France and England. The development of gaming laws and regulations also began, reflecting society’s attempts to control and profit from gambling activities. The establishment of the first official casino in Venice in 1638 marked a significant step toward the modern casino model, combining entertainment and the potential for financial gain.
The Rise of Casinos in America
The evolution of casinos took a significant turn with the arrival of European settlers in North America. Initially, gambling was viewed with skepticism, but by the 19th century, it became ingrained in American culture. The California Gold Rush attracted fortune seekers, leading to the proliferation of gambling halls and saloons in mining towns. This era marked the beginning of informal gambling venues throughout the United States.
The legalization of gambling gained momentum in the early 20th century, with Nevada becoming the first state to legalize casinos in 1931. Las Vegas quickly emerged as the gambling capital of the world, attracting tourists with extravagant resorts and entertainment options. This transformation established a new standard for casinos, merging luxury with gaming in an unprecedented way.
Modern Casinos and Technological Advances
Today’s casinos have evolved into massive entertainment complexes, offering not just traditional gaming but also dining, shopping, and live entertainment. Modern casinos utilize advanced technology, including electronic gaming machines and online betting platforms. The integration of digital experiences has made gambling more accessible than ever, with many individuals opting to play from the comfort of their homes.
Additionally, regulatory frameworks have evolved, with various jurisdictions implementing responsible gambling practices to protect players. The rise of mobile gambling has further transformed the industry, enabling users to place bets anytime and anywhere. This innovation reflects a broader trend towards convenience and personalization in leisure activities.
